Understanding Risk Management in Aviator Gameplay

Effective risk management is paramount when engaging with this style of game. It’s tempting to chase larger multipliers, but the inherent volatility demands a disciplined approach. A common strategy involves setting pre-determined profit targets and stop-loss limits. A profit target defines the multiplier at which you’ll automatically cash out, ensuring a guaranteed win. Conversely, a stop-loss limit determines the maximum amount you’re willing to lose on a single round. This prevents catastrophic losses should the plane depart unexpectedly. Utilizing both of these creates a framework for consistent, controlled gameplay.

The Importance of Bankroll Allocation

Before even initiating a game, consider bankroll allocation. Avoid wagering a substantial percentage of your total funds on a single round. A common recommendation is to risk no more than 1-5% of your bankroll per bet. This approach safeguards against prolonged losing streaks, allowing you to weather fluctuations in the game's outcome. Think of your bankroll as a resource to be conserved, ensuring longevity and maximizing your opportunity to profit over time. Consistent, smaller bets are generally more sustainable than infrequent, large wagers. This principle applies to most forms of gambling and is crucial for responsible gaming.

The Psychological Aspects of Aviator

The allure of this game isn’t solely based on mathematical probabilities, but also on psychological factors. The escalating multiplier creates a dopamine rush, encouraging players to continue betting in pursuit of even greater rewards. This can lead to ‘chasing losses’ – repeatedly increasing bets in an attempt to recoup previous losses, a behavior that often results in further financial setbacks. The immediate feedback cycle—the rapid ascent, the multiplying odds, and the sudden disappearance—fuels a sense of urgency and excitement. It’s important to be aware of these psychological triggers and maintain a rational mindset.

Recognizing and Avoiding Problem Gambling

It’s crucial to recognize the signs of problem gambling. These include spending more time and money than intended, lying to others about your gambling habits, and feeling restless or irritable when trying to cut back. If you or someone you know is struggling with gambling addiction, numerous resources are available to provide support and guidance. Responsible gaming should always be the priority. Setting time limits, taking regular breaks, and avoiding playing when feeling stressed or emotional are important preventative measures. Organizations dedicated to addressing problem gambling can offer confidential assistance and support.
